Gregory J. Baigent
Vice President, Pulmonary Transplant Program
Greg Baigent joins APT with over 20 years of experience in pharmaceutical research and biotechnology. His development career at Cetus and Chiron Corporation includes a diverse mix of small molecules, monoclonal antibodies, growth factors, gene therapies and immune mediators at all stages of development and resulted in two product launches. Most recently Greg led Chiron BioPharma’s lead Phase 3 development program in Severe Community Acquired Pneumonia patients. His most recent post as Vice President, Project Management for Peplin, USA, and his appointment as Vice President, Pulmonary Transplant Program for APT, are the culmination of a unique, multidisciplinary career history that includes academia and industry and spans basic research, regulatory affairs, marketing, project management and project leadership. Greg earned his B.Sc. (with honors) in Microbiology from the University of Kent in Canterbury, England.
